Why Engaging Scripts Matter
Engaging scripts improve customer satisfaction by making interactions feel more natural and less robotic. They help virtual assistants handle inquiries efficiently while maintaining a human touch. Well-crafted scripts also reduce frustration, encourage customer loyalty, and can even upsell products or services.
Elements of an Effective Script
- Personalization: Use the customer’s name and reference previous interactions when possible.
- Clarity: Clearly explain solutions or next steps.
- Empathy: Show understanding and patience, especially during frustrating moments.
- Conciseness: Keep responses brief but informative.
- Positive Language: Frame responses positively to create a welcoming atmosphere.
Sample Scripts for Common Scenarios
Greeting Customers
“Hello, [Customer Name]! How can I assist you today?”
Handling a Complaint
“I understand your concern, [Customer Name]. Let me look into this and find the best solution for you.”
Providing Information
“Sure, I can help with that. Here’s what you need to know: [details]. If you need further assistance, just let me know!”
Tips for Creating Your Own Scripts
Start by identifying common customer questions and concerns. Write scripts that sound natural and friendly. Test and refine your scripts based on customer feedback. Remember, flexibility is key—allow your virtual assistant to adapt to different situations while maintaining a consistent tone.
